🚀 个人主页 极客小俊
✍🏻 作者简介:程序猿、设计师、技术分享
🐋 希望大家多多支持, 我们一起学习和进步!
🏅 欢迎评论 ❤️点赞💬评论 📂收藏 📂加关注



目录
前提条件
首先你要拥有一个飞书账号企业号或个人账号都是可以的~
之前我们在说QClaw的时候也讲过,其实步骤都差不多~
1.创建飞书应用
登录开发者后台,打开浏览器,访问飞书开放平台 地址如下:
https://open.feishu.cn/app
使用飞书账号登录后,点击创建企业自建应用
如图

然后填写应用信息 在弹出的创建窗口中,填写相应的信息~点击创建
如图

应用创建成功后,会自动跳转到应用详情页面。
如图

2.添加机器人
在应用详情页的添加应用能力区域,找到机器人卡片,点击添加按钮

3.配置应用权限
为了让机器人能够正常收发消息,需要为应用添加必要的权限
进入权限管理, 在应用详情页左侧菜单中,点击权限管理
如图

然后选择批量导入/导出权限

然后我们批量导入权限
在弹出的窗口中,清空输入框中的所有内容, 将下方的JSON格式权限列表完整复制并粘贴进去
{
"scopes": {
"tenant": [
"contact:contact.base:readonly",
"docx:document:readonly",
"im:chat:read",
"im:chat:update",
"im:message.group_at_msg:readonly",
"im:message.p2p_msg:readonly",
"im:message.pins:read",
"im:message.pins:write_only",
"im:message.reactions:read",
"im:message.reactions:write_only",
"im:message:readonly",
"im:message:recall",
"im:message:send_as_bot",
"im:message:send_multi_users",
"im:message:send_sys_msg",
"im:message:update",
"im:resource",
"application:application:self_manage",
"cardkit:card:write",
"cardkit:card:read"
],
"user": [
"contact:user.employee_id:readonly",
"offline_access",
"base:app:copy",
"base:field:create",
"base:field:delete",
"base:field:read",
"base:field:update",
"base:record:create",
"base:record:delete",
"base:record:retrieve",
"base:record:update",
"base:table:create",
"base:table:delete",
"base:table:read",
"base:table:update",
"base:view:read",
"base:view:write_only",
"base:app:create",
"base:app:update",
"base:app:read",
"board:whiteboard:node:create",
"board:whiteboard:node:read",
"calendar:calendar:read",
"calendar:calendar.event:create",
"calendar:calendar.event:delete",
"calendar:calendar.event:read",
"calendar:calendar.event:reply",
"calendar:calendar.event:update",
"calendar:calendar.free_busy:read",
"contact:contact.base:readonly",
"contact:user.base:readonly",
"contact:user:search",
"docs:document.comment:create",
"docs:document.comment:read",
"docs:document.comment:update",
"docs:document.media:download",
"docs:document:copy",
"docx:document:create",
"docx:document:readonly",
"docx:document:write_only",
"drive:drive.metadata:readonly",
"drive:file:download",
"drive:file:upload",
"im:chat.members:read",
"im:chat:read",
"im:message",
"im:message.group_msg:get_as_user",
"im:message.p2p_msg:get_as_user",
"im:message:readonly",
"search:docs:read",
"search:message",
"space:document:delete",
"space:document:move",
"space:document:retrieve",
"task:comment:read",
"task:comment:write",
"task:task:read",
"task:task:write",
"task:task:writeonly",
"task:tasklist:read",
"task:tasklist:write",
"wiki:node:copy",
"wiki:node:create",
"wiki:node:move",
"wiki:node:read",
"wiki:node:retrieve",
"wiki:space:read",
"wiki:space:retrieve",
"wiki:space:write_only"
]
}
}
如图

点击下一步,确定新增权限

继续点击申请开通 等待几秒钟,页面会显示权限已成功添加~

4.获取应用凭证
现在我们来查看一下需要的凭证信息
在应用详情页左侧菜单中,点击凭证与基础信息
在页面中,会看到两个重要的凭证信息:
App ID:应用的唯一标识
App Secret:应用的密钥
如图

大家自行保留好~别公开
5.获取 Encrypt Key 和 Verification Token
另外我们还要在应用详情页左侧菜单中,点击事件与回调,在右侧页面中选择加密策略
可以点击刷新按钮自动生成,或点击编辑按钮自定义我们的 Encrypt Key 和 Verification Token
如图

妥善保管 Encrypt Key 和 Verification Token,不要泄露 这一步个人用户可以省略~
6. 去WorkBuddy 中配置飞书参数
现在,我们需要将凭证配置到 WorkBuddy 中,让它能够与飞书通信~
首先在 WorkBuddy 中,点击左上角的个人头像,选择设置 --> Claw设置
找到飞书集成 点击配置
如图

将刚才获取的 App ID、App Secret 填入对应的输入框:
WebSocket 长连接模式 适合个人/家庭/办公室用户~配置更简单,开箱即用
使用 URL 回调模式 适用于有服务器、有公网IP的用户
这里我们选择WebSocket 长连接
如图


7.配置飞书事件回调
接下来,我们需要告诉飞书将消息发送到哪里~
配置事件订阅
返回飞书开放平台,进入应用详情页,在左侧菜单中,点击事件与回调
在订阅方式中选择使用长连接接收事件,点击验证配置成功显示连接成功
如图

然后点击保存~
添加消息接收事件
在事件配置区域,点击添加事件
如图

搜索并添加接收消息事件~勾选接收消息,然后点击添加
如图

8.发布应用
注意, 应用必须发布后才能在飞书中使用。
如图

然后填写相应的信息, 可以按照我下面这样填写
| 配置项 | 示例 |
|---|---|
| 版本号 | 1.0.0 |
| 版本描述 | 首次发布, WorkBuddy AI |
如图

点击最下面的保存创建版本
如图



9.开始使用
在飞书的搜索框中,输入刚才创建的机器人名称进行搜索~ 或者直接在飞书客户端点击打开应用
好了~~现在你可以直接发送你的需求
如图

怎么样 是不是非常简单~赶紧动手尝试一下吧
最后
真正的高效,从不是埋头苦干,而是学会借工具之力,把重复的事交给自动化,把热爱的事做到极致。
同时在AI时代发展的浪潮中,我们可能真的要告别低效手动操作, 一套定时任务 + 归档方案,搞定数据采集、内容创作、资料备份,帮你复盘全流程,轻松拿捏高质量工作日常已经不再是奢望~ 也让AI陪你一起成长~



"👍点赞" "✍️评论" "收藏❤️"
欢迎一起交流学习❤️❤️💛💛💚💚

好玩 好用 好看的干货教程可以
点击下方关注❤️
微信公众号❤️
说不定有意料之外的收获哦..🤗嘿嘿嘿、嘻嘻嘻🤗!
🌽🍓🍎🍍🍉🍇



4203

被折叠的 条评论
为什么被折叠?



